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
385695997 841690 0150175 10936684463
19 93715451203 89
19 93715451203 89
14454572066 78432823188 63635069
All about undefined
Interested in learning more?
19 93715451203 89
14454572066 78432823188 63635069
See more
6384 47002 794572
9015 49 147269
See more
22702944 4345
73 03194519802 237578487
See more